It’s also important to practice good dental care for dogs to prevent painful dental diseases like gum disease and tooth decay later in life. Checking ears on a weekly basis is usually a good routine for helping to prevent ear infections. It’s also important to check and carefully clean your dog’s ears as needed. But, you may need to cut your dog’s nails more often if they grow fast or aren’t wearing down as much naturally. Trimming your dog’s nails monthly is usually sufficient to keep them from growing too long. Depending on your professional grooming schedule, the groomer may take care of some of this maintenance, but you’ll still need to do some at-home sessions between visits.
